Transaction af1caffb29c7261314bd5289238e5a163203d502792610b3601315c56224f037
1 Input
1 Output
-
af1caffb29c7261314bd5289238e5a163203d502792610b3601315c56224f037:0
- value
- 22691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 841ed3787f720bb020f9f788fb22c2ebd6a87e98 OP_EQUAL
- address
- 3Djc3hQG5wgkvMNjLXrxNeTxzK5eq6xptH